    Its all good and well saying I want my taxed euro's to be spent on the health system, but that would solve no problems.... The current government never stops telling us how much of an increase they have spent on the health system but it is making no difference as it seems that all the money is going into administration and not enough of it is going into where it is needed in the a+e departments.

    I have heard things like there are 4 administrators for ever member of staff in Irish hospitals (and by hospital staff I mean Doctors and nurses)

    So throwing money at the healthcare system would make no difference, as for free health care for all, I dont see how this would be feasible in the long run.

    There's a number of issues that I will be questioning any canvasser that comes to my door about:

    VRT: Get rid of it. We're supposed to have free movement of people and goods within the EU. They wasted no time in elimenating things that benefited the taxpayer in any tiny way, such as airport duty free shops within the EU. I'm sure they'll replace it with some other tax to recoup the revenue, but why should motorists bear the burden? Far more money is collected from them in the various motoring related taxes and levys than is spent on our roads.

    Stamp duty: Why is it that the government rakes in about €80K in 'stamp duty' (what-fukking-ever) on the sale of each house? I sure can't afford a place of my own.

    Justice: Why is our system so retarded? It needs modernisation. Tougher sentences for repeat offenders rather than the stupid revolving door style prisons we have now. Get rid of the stupid wigs and robes while yer at it.

    The health service: Throwing bags of money at it clearly hasn't solved anything, i think its time to cut through the beaurocracy and get some new management in.

    Accountability for politicians: When government departments blow millions of euros of taxpayers money on ridiculous wastes of money (see the whole e-voting machines and health service computer fiasco, many more), people should be accountable for it. The same goes for infrastructure projects that seem to have this hilarious habit of finishing at a cost of about 4 times the initial quoted cost.
